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Merstham to Marsh Barton start from as little as £19.60

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Merstham to Marsh Barton start from £58.70 one way, or £72.90 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Merstham to Marsh Barton are available for £85.60 one way, or £88.00 return

Station Facilities and Ticketing

At Merstham station, securing your travel tickets is a breeze.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 19:35 from Monday to Saturday and on Sundays from 08:30 to 16:40. For your convenience, there are also ticket machines available, including those specifically designed to acc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Additionally, smartcard facilities are available, ensuring you're all set for a hassle-free journey.

Help & Support

Should you require assistance, help points are conveniently located throughout the station. Staff are on hand to offer support during designated hours throughout the week. Although there is no luggage storage, be assured that CCTV coverage is in place to enhance security within the premises.

Accessibility

Merstham station strives to be accessible to all passengers. While step-free access is available, the routes can vary, and it's advisable to check maps or contact the station staff for the best routes to suit your needs. Assistance can be pre-booked, or you can take advantage of the turn-up-and-go service, which facilitates spontaneous travel options.

Onward Travel Options

For onward travel from Merstham station, you'll find various transport options that ensure you remain connected. Taxis can be easily accessed outside Platform 1, while local bus services are also available with helpful information on routes provided at the station. In the event of any service disruptions, a rail replacement service ensures your journey is uninterrupted.

Facilities and Amenities at Marsh Barton Station

Marsh Barton is equipped with several facilities designed to make travel as smooth as possible, although the lack of a ticket office may surprise some travelers. Fear not, because ticket machines are available, allowing you to collect tickets purchased online with ease. The station has accessible ticket machines and is designed as a step-free facility, ensuring accommodation for all passengers. While there's no staff assistance available on-site, help points provide essential information when needed.

One thing to note, especially for families or those looking to refresh during their journey, is the absence of public restrooms, refreshment stands, shops, and ATMs. As such, planning a stop at a local facility before your journey might be wise. Fortunately, the station does offer "GWR Free Station WiFi" for those needing to stay connected.

Onward Travel Options

Marsh Barton Train Station links seamlessly with local transport networks to ensure you can easily reach your final destination. Rail replacement bus services and regular bus services operate from Grace Road Central, giving you plenty of options if your journey requires further travel. However, accessible taxis aren’t available directly at the station, so pre-booking a car service might be necessary if you require additional support.
